Hi I'm trying to export an Adobe After Effects Project to Video on a Mac with a M1 chip.

 

When I File -> Export -> Add to Media Encoder queue i get an error 5027 :: 12. After Effects: AEGP Plugin AEDynamicLinkServer: Adobe Media Encoder is not installed. Please download and install it to use this feature. Go to https://creative.adobe.com/apps.

 

I've downloaded the latest beta, but all seem to be for the Intel Chip.

 

I'm using:

- MacOs BigSur 11.1

- After Effects 18.1

- Media Encoder 15.1

- Media Encoder 15.2 (beta)

 

Both Media Encoders are not working. Anyone that has a solution for this?

Ok, seems it's only a problem that Adobe After Effects can't find the Media Encoder. I have opened the Media Encoder through the "Applications" folder and was able to process the AEP file. So no issues using the M1 chip.

 

That solves my problem. I don't care too much if it doesn't work through After Effects.
